Transaction e1af807c0cd37bbc8f60f606cf39932880cbd605ee55d7c21f398827836ac077
1 Input
1 Output
-
e1af807c0cd37bbc8f60f606cf39932880cbd605ee55d7c21f398827836ac077:0
- value
- 22312
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 926c699fa57e0bbfcfc2f572ea30b2c5b6318464 OP_EQUAL
- address
- 3F3ETByHQzecVkkvJM4phRbg6Uqs91Lazz